1.2
Specifications
9
.
Applicable
Components
(
1
)
Applicable
Components
:
1.0
X
0.5
mm
20
X
20
mm
Size
Thickness
:
Max
.
6.5
mm
Lead
Pitch
:
0.5
mm
or
more
Note
:
Some
components
cannot
be
used
due
to
the
mechanical
characteristics
and
shapes
,
etc
.
Consult
our
sales
personnel
for
details
.
【
Applicable
Components
for
Reference
】
•
Cylindrical
Components
Resistors
,
Capacitors
,
Diodes
,
Other
similar
-
shaped
components
•
Square
Components
Resistors
,
Laminated
Capacitors
,
Coils
,
Ceramic
Filters
,
Other
similar
-
shaped
components
•
Leaded
Components
Mini
-
Mold
Transistors
,
Mini
-
Power
Transistors
,
Filters
,
LEDs
,
Diodes
,
Coils
,
Other
similar
-
shaped
components
•
Deform
Components
Tantalum
Capacitors
,
Semi
-
Fixed
Variable
Resistors
,
Aluminum
Electrolytic
Capacitors
,
Trimmer
Capacitors
,
Other
similar
-
shaped
components
•
ICs
Mini
-
Flat
ICs
,
Plastic
Chip
Carrier
with
Leads
,
Other
similar
-
shaped
components
(
2
)
Packaged
Posture
Standards
Tapes
and
Reels
:
JIS
or
its
equivalent
•
Paper
Tapes
(
Width
:
8
mm
)
•
Embossed
Tapes
(
Width
:
8
-
32
mm
)
•
Adhesive
Tapes
(
Width
:
32
mm
)
•
Bulk
Components
(
1005
C
and
1608
C
)
The
reel
outer
diameter
should
be
smaller
